Output e40e102490df6a865932c2bcab5e8deaa14984a6a1e66707151f1368a8c29e4f:0

value
712804161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98576f9966fe64d3746f7f513be2f37ff258306b OP_EQUAL
address
3FaXNrfueEsA4rSGa1bGCZrN6rVhGYok6m
transaction
e40e102490df6a865932c2bcab5e8deaa14984a6a1e66707151f1368a8c29e4f
spent
true